Output dc33d506445ea9124eab1515fafd1dcc2a0733625471a3ac30e2a3452dd22d17:25

value
86608748
script pubkey
OP_0 OP_PUSHBYTES_20 3c0ad8507b994b79a388060bb38c414bf191dee6
address
bc1q8s9ds5rmn99hngugqc9m8rzpf0cerhhx6d70cq
transaction
dc33d506445ea9124eab1515fafd1dcc2a0733625471a3ac30e2a3452dd22d17